Yes, the HD Remaster has cheats built in, & they are the same for both:
Special Features: F1= Speedhack x2/x4/Normal
F2= Supercharge (pretty much instantly refills any damage taken/MP used every turn in battle)
F3= Encounter Rate modifier (Rate Up/No Encounters/Normal Encounters)
F4= Auto-Battle
F5= HUD Off/On Toggle.
Change Parameters:Get All Items (Get 99 of all common items, not including key items)
Get All Skills (FFX: All characters have all Overdrives/Skills/Specials/Blk Mgcs/Wht Mgcs; FFX-2: Masters all dresspheres in inventory)
Get Max Gil (gives player max gil).

FFX:Sphere Level +10 (will allow much faster movement around the grid without the overkill of the built-in cheat)
Blitzball End Game (would allow player to score a goal, then move the game to end for faster wins in League, allowing easier access to Wakka's Legendary weapon)
Catch 1 Blue Butterfly for 7 caught in BOTH zones in Macalania Woods (to obtain the sigil needed for Kimahri's Legendary Weapon)
Lightning Bolts Dodged x200 (dodge 1 lightning bolt, have it count as 200 dodged, for obtaining Lulu's Legendary Weapon)
Chocobo Race Get 99 Balloons (getting 99 balloons will almost guarantee player is able to obtain Tidus' Legendary Weapon)
Capture 1 fiend, count as 10 in Monster Arena Monster Arena completion.
